Webbför 21 timmar sedan · Adobo is a dish that is usually made with meat (chicken, pork, or beef) marinated in vinegar, soy sauce, garlic, and other spices. The meat is slowly cooked until it becomes tender and flavorful. Adobo is often served with rice and is a staple dish in many Filipino households. It can refer to a sauce, seasoning, or general style of cooking.

After 1 hour, add the remaining ingredients … Webb24 apr. 2013 · Cut the pork into 2-inch pieces. Place the black beans in the crockpot, cover with the pork, garlic, bay leaves, and peppercorns. Pour 1 1/4 cup soy sauce, 3 cups water, and 2 tablespoons brown sugar over the top. Stir once to get the liquid in and around the beans. Cook in the crockpot on low for 8 hours or high for 5-6 hours.
